College of Pharmacy participates in the unified ministerial assessment exam for students of colleges of pharmacy in Iraq

students of Pharmacy college (the fifth stage) at the University of Karbala participated in the assessment exam. The unified ministerial in conjunction with the rest of the governmental and private colleges in Iraq for the academic year 2021-2022

Where the number of students participating in the examination reached about (117) male and female students, and this is the first ministerial examination in which the College of Pharmacy participates with the Iraqi colleges of pharmacy for the students of the fifth stage.

The ministerial exam was conducted with high flow and without any obstacles mentioned, and under the supervision of a committee from the presidency of the University of Karbala in charge of ministerial exams and follow-up and supervision by the Dean of the College, Prof Dr. Ahmed Salih Sahib Al Khezaly who instructed to give sufficient time and according to the ministerial instructions for students to express the model answers that are sent electronically to the Ministry of Higher Education and Scientific Research.
